What to Ask When Hiring an Electrician

When hiring an electrician, be sure to ask the following questions:

Are You Licensed and Insured?

Before you let an electrician handle your residential or commercial electrical job, it is always worth confirming that they are licensed and insured. While it is rare that an electrician is not licensed or insured, it can occasionally happen. Whether the electrician is a journeyman or master, a valid license is crucial for ensuring optimal results and safety.

Will This Job Require a Permit?

Certain electrical projects will require a permit depending on the type of work performed or the size of the job. This is especially true for commercial and industrial electrical projects. In addition to inquiring about permit requirements, it is worth asking if the electrician will handle obtaining it to ensure that the process is completed correctly.

Do You Have References for Similar Jobs?

Though it may be easier to take an electrician at their word, it is always best to ask if they can provide references for previous work or examples of similar jobs they have completed. Asking for references is a great method of viewing their work in photo form. You can use these photos to examine wire organization, labelling, anchoring, and other elements to ensure that they perform quality work.

What Will the Process Look Like?

Certain jobs can take several hours or days to complete. To ensure that you have a clear idea of what to expect, be sure to ask each electrician what they believe the process will look like. This will allow you to know who is performing the work, how long it should last, and alert you of any preparations you will need to complete to make the job easier.
